Rebetol and Fatigue - a phase IV clinical study of FDA data
Summary:
Fatigue is found among people who take Rebetol, especially for people who are female, 50-59 old, have been taking the drug for 1 - 6 months.

25,882 people reported to have side effects when taking Rebetol.
Among them, 2,064 people (7.97%) have Fatigue.

Common Rebetol side effects:
- Fatigue (feeling of tiredness): 2,064 reports
- Rashes (redness): 1,812 reports
- Thrombocytopenia (decrease of platelets in blood): 1,709 reports
- Fever: 1,629 reports
- Weakness: 1,422 reports
- Depression: 1,377 reports
